I have created a small console app in VB.Net which runs the RedRat IR Blaster. All works fine when I test it using command line e.g. "RedRover 106". I have setup gbpvr to call the external .exe and use as it's sole parameter {channel}. When I select Live TV the RedRover.Exe throws an exception System.Runtime.InteropServices.ExternalException: Failed to create system
events window thread inside my code. I trawled round MSDN and other web sites and the only thing I have seen is an issue with a system service not being set to interact with the desktop.

Is the .exe called from the GBPVRRecordingService? Has something changed in release 16 (as this worked fine in release .15?)

Yes, it is called from the Recording Service. No nothing has changed in this area in the last few releases. You'll probably want you recreate your project as a console program.

Sorted now - it already was a console application but after renaming the RedRat USB device from 48867 to RedRat1 (which I thought was a little more meaningful) required a "cold start" - not sure why but I guess it's one of the mysteries of USB!!
